What Does Experienced Mean?
Experienced (adjective)
Definition:
Having gained knowledge, skills, or wisdom through practical involvement, training, or repeated practice over time.
Simple definition:
Someone who has done something enough times to become good at it.
Example
- She is an experienced project manager.
- The company hired experienced engineers.
- He is experienced in customer service.

Experienced vs Skilled
| Experienced | Skilled |
| Focuses on time | Focuses on ability |
| Experience-based | Ability-based |
| Broader meaning | More performance-oriented |
Example:
An experienced worker may not always be highly skilled.
A skilled worker may have fewer years but stronger abilities.
Experienced vs Expert
Experienced:
Has practical knowledge.
Expert:
Recognized authority with exceptional mastery.
Every expert is experienced.
Not every experienced person is an expert.
Experienced vs Seasoned
Experienced means having practice.
Seasoned suggests many years of practical wisdom.
Example:
A seasoned negotiator often predicts outcomes better.
Experienced vs Veteran
Veteran usually implies decades of experience.
Experienced can describe someone after only a few years.

Grammar Tips
Correct:
- experienced in marketing
- experienced with software
- experienced at negotiation
- experienced enough to lead
Incorrect:
❌ experienced on programming
Better:
✔ experienced in programming
Pronunciation
Experienced
/ɪkˈspɪəriənst/
Syllables:
ex • pe • ri • enced
